Transaction fa74e7785b03dfe6b536849809a104393c586c071a492569fa3ef4580e8ba118

2 Input
2 Outputs
  • fa74e7785b03dfe6b536849809a104393c586c071a492569fa3ef4580e8ba118:0
  • value  1000000000
    address  33pixy39SLsmau66aWmPG9PWZjxP17hD7v
  • fa74e7785b03dfe6b536849809a104393c586c071a492569fa3ef4580e8ba118:1
  • value  167061087
    address  bc1q7r8562l9rjnj8238vnceu4m37yw8ragqpzvxfh8pnprptzua0g3qf8r86y